It’s a decentralized prediction platform where you trade shares in binary outcomes. For the 2026 WNBA DPOY, you’re essentially saying, “Yes, this player will win,” or “No, she won’t.” The price of a “Yes” share reflects the market’s implied probability. Insider trading isn’t just for stocks. If you have non-public information about a player’s health or a team’s defensive strategy, using that to trade on Polymarket could be problematic. The platform’s terms often prohibit it, and regulators are starting to pay attention. But let’s be real: most edge comes from better analysis, not secrets. You can study defensive metrics like blocks, steals, and defensive rating. You can watch game film. You can follow beat writers on social media.
